In 2014, the Chevy Equinox is known to have electrical issues such as loose battery cables and blown fuses. Over time, the light bulbs will burn out and if they start to dim, you'll need to replace them. Fortunately, the cost for replacement isn't too high, so it won't break the bank. Having properly functioning lights is essential for safe nighttime driving to avoid potential accidents. Various problems like faulty wires, premature light burnouts, corrosion, and failed relays can occur. It's crucial to address these issues promptly to ensure your safety on the road.
The 2014 Chevy Equinox is most frequently plagued by issues with its ignition switch causing electrical problems.
